负载均衡服务器配置,高效稳定的负载均衡服务器配置攻略,揭秘企业级应用的秘密武器
- 综合资讯
- 2024-10-28 12:50:10
- 2

高效稳定的负载均衡服务器配置攻略,揭秘企业级应用的秘密武器。本文深入探讨负载均衡服务器配置,为您提供企业级应用的优化策略,助您构建稳定可靠的服务器环境。...
高效稳定的负载均衡服务器配置攻略,揭秘企业级应用的秘密武器。本文深入探讨负载均衡服务器配置,为您提供企业级应用的优化策略,助您构建稳定可靠的服务器环境。
随着互联网的飞速发展,企业对服务器的要求越来越高,如何在保证服务器稳定运行的同时,实现高效的数据处理和访问速度,成为了企业关注的焦点,而负载均衡服务器作为解决这一问题的关键技术,其配置与优化显得尤为重要,本文将为您详细解析负载均衡服务器的配置过程,帮助您打造高效稳定的网络环境。
负载均衡服务器概述
负载均衡服务器(Load Balancer)是一种将网络流量分配到多个服务器上,以实现高性能和高可用性的技术,通过负载均衡,可以均衡网络流量,避免单点故障,提高系统的整体性能,负载均衡服务器通常分为以下几种类型:
1、软件负载均衡:基于操作系统或第三方软件实现的负载均衡技术,如LVS、HAProxy等。
2、硬件负载均衡:采用专用硬件设备实现的负载均衡技术,如F5 BIG-IP、Citrix ADC等。
3、云负载均衡:基于云计算平台提供的负载均衡服务,如阿里云SLB、腾讯云CLB等。
负载均衡服务器配置步骤
以下以LVS软件负载均衡为例,为您详细介绍负载均衡服务器的配置过程。
1、准备环境
(1)确保所有服务器硬件配置满足需求,操作系统为Linux。
(2)安装LVS软件包,以CentOS为例,执行以下命令:
yum install ipvsadm
2、配置LVS服务器
(1)编辑LVS配置文件/etc/sysconfig/ipvsadm
,设置以下参数:
IPVSADM(MaxOpenSockets=65535)
(2)配置虚拟服务器(Virtual Server):
-A vs 192.168.1.100:80 192.168.1.101:80
vs
为虚拟服务器名,192.168.1.100:80
为虚拟服务器的IP地址和端口号,192.168.1.101:80
为后端真实服务器的IP地址和端口号。
(3)配置真实服务器(Real Server):
-A rs1 192.168.1.101:80 -A rs2 192.168.1.102:80
rs1
和rs2
为真实服务器名,192.168.1.101:80
和192.168.1.102:80
为真实服务器的IP地址和端口号。
(4)设置调度算法(Schedule Algorithm):
-S rr
rr
表示轮询调度算法。
3、启动LVS服务
执行以下命令启动LVS服务:
systemctl start ipvsadm
4、验证负载均衡效果
(1)在客户端访问虚拟服务器IP地址和端口号(如192.168.1.100:80),检查请求是否被分配到不同的真实服务器。
(2)使用ipvsadm -ln
命令查看负载均衡状态,确保虚拟服务器和真实服务器的连接状态正常。
负载均衡服务器优化策略
1、选择合适的调度算法:根据业务需求和服务器性能,选择合适的调度算法,如轮询、最少连接、源IP哈希等。
2、调整服务器参数:根据服务器性能和负载情况,调整服务器参数,如最大并发连接数、超时时间等。
3、部署健康检查:对后端服务器进行健康检查,确保只有健康的服务器参与负载均衡。
4、负载均衡扩展:根据业务需求,合理规划负载均衡服务器的扩展,如增加服务器数量、水平扩展等。
5、安全防护:对负载均衡服务器进行安全防护,如配置防火墙、SSL加密等。
负载均衡服务器是企业级应用中不可或缺的关键技术,通过合理配置和优化,可以实现高效稳定的网络环境,提高业务系统的性能和可用性,本文为您详细解析了负载均衡服务器的配置过程,希望对您的实际应用有所帮助。
本文链接:https://zhitaoyun.cn/391951.html
发表评论